> The default value for maxBooleanClauses is 1024, so if you're getting an
> error with 513 terms, then either your query is getting parsed so there
> are more terms, or you have a config somewhere that is setting the value
> to 512.
>
> Can you add "debugQuery=true" to your query and see what you are getting
> for the parsedquery?
>
> Are you running SolrCloud?  If you are, then editing a config file is
> not enough.  You also have to upload the changes to zookeeper.
